Lakers sail past Bears, 3-1

OSWEGO, N.Y—Oswego State (11-6, 2-1 SUNYAC) rallied from an early deficit to defeat the SUNY Potsdam women's volleyball team (8-4, 0-2) 3-1 on Saturday afternoon. Senior captain Jessica Ader (Highland Mills, N.Y./Monroe-Woodbury) led the Bears with 18 kills, 13 digs and four assists. Senior outside hitter Mikayla Myers (Gloversville, N.Y./Mayfield) also had a strong day for Potsdam with nine kills and two blocks.
 
The Bears started quickly with a 25-17 win in set one. However, the Lakers took the next three for the victory by 25-11, 25-22 and 25-17 scores. Sophomore middle hitter Santara Hart (Meridian, Idaho/Meridian) posted five kills, a block and an ace. Senior setter Colleen Murphy (Clifton Park, N.Y./Shenendehowa) finished with 23 assists, 10 digs and an ace. Freshman setter Sophia Layer (Winthrop, N.Y./Potsdam) had 15 assists and senior outside hitter Mackenzie Fischer (Cottekill, N.Y./Rondout Valley) contributed 12 digs.
 
Cara Simplicio paced the Lakers with 14 kills, 13 digs and three aces. Grace Taylor had 12 kills and two blocks. Georgia Farry registered nine kills and three blocks. Nyah Dias had a match-best 38 assists. Ally Natale had 21 digs and Kaylee Troy added 13.
 
The Bears are back in action next Friday when they host SUNY New Paltz at 6 p.m.
